
#523 His Leading through the Valley Psalm 23:4
“Even though I walk through the valley of the shadow of death,
I fear no evil; for Thou art with me;
Thy rod and Thy staff, they comfort me.” Psalm 23:4
The challenge of a dark valley experience that seems to threaten our life is an opportunity for the Shepherd to exercise His skills and to reveal His deep love for us.
He has promised to provide for all our needs. Philippians 4:19
Psalm 23:3 states that he guides us in the paths of righteousness.
We may need to remind ourselves that the dark valley is part of the path that leads us to righteousness.
The dark valley is not a mistake, it is part of the all things, that are working together for our good. Romans 8:28
In times of extremity and challenge we may need to remind ourselves to take comfort in the lesson through the rod and the guidance through the staff.
The rod of correction and the staff of guidance is wielded in Great Love! Hebrews 12:6-7
“God will lead me in the path of righteousness even though through the darkest and most gloomy vale…
It is still the right path;
It is a path of safety;
It will conduct me to bright regions beyond.
In that dark and gloomy valley, though I could not guide myself,
I will not be alarmed.
I will not be afraid of wandering or being lost;
I will not fear any enemies there—for my Shepherd is there to guide me still.” Barnes
“So he shepherded them according to the integrity of his heart,
and guided them with his skillful hands.” Psalm 78:72
